Overview of Aluminum Extrusion Technology

Aluminum extrusion technology has become one of the most crucial processes in manufacturing, particularly for industries requiring lightweight and durable components. This innovative technology allows for the creation of complex shapes and profiles while maintaining high structural integrity. Today's advancements are making this process more efficient and accessible, leading to increased adoption among manufacturers.

Recent Innovations in Aluminum Extrusion

Recent years have witnessed significant improvements in aluminum extrusion technology, driven by both automation and enhanced materials. One key innovation is the use of advanced 3D modeling software that allows engineers to visualize and optimize extrusion designs before production. This reduces waste, minimizes errors, and speeds up the development time.

Moreover, automated extrusion presses equipped with real-time monitoring systems are now commonplace. These systems provide vital data on temperature, pressure, and material flow, ensuring consistent quality and enabling operators to make swift adjustments during the extrusion process.

Material Advancements

In addition to process improvements, the introduction of new aluminum alloys has significantly broadened the capabilities of aluminum extrusion technology. Manufacturers are now working with materials that offer superior strength and corrosion resistance, thus expanding the applications of extruded aluminum products in industries such as aerospace, automotive, and construction.

Environmental Considerations

As the demand for sustainable practices rises, the aluminum extrusion industry is responding with more eco-friendly approaches. Recycled aluminum is increasingly being used in the extrusion process, reducing energy consumption and greenhouse gas emissions. Innovations such as closed-loop recycling systems further enhance the sustainability of aluminum products.

Energy Efficiency and Cost Reduction

Energy efficiency in aluminum extrusion technology has improved markedly due to advancements in machinery and processes. For instance, the development of hybrid and electric extrusion presses consumes less power compared to traditional hydraulic systems. This not only decreases operational costs but also lessens the environmental impact associated with aluminum production.

Future Trends in Aluminum Extrusion

Looking ahead, the future of aluminum extrusion technology is promising, with trends pointing towards greater integration of Industry 4.0 principles. Smart factories, equipped with IoT devices and AI analytics, will enable real-time decision-making that optimizes production efficiency and reduces downtime.

Customization and Additive Manufacturing

Another significant trend is the push for customization, driven by market demands for tailored components. Aluminum extrusion technology now allows for on-demand production of customized profiles with intricate designs. When combined with additive manufacturing techniques, manufacturers can produce hybrid components that leverage the strengths of both extrusion and 3D printing.
